Frequently Asked Questions

What is a Miniature Circuit Breaker (MCB)?

A Miniature Circuit Breaker (MCB) is an automatically operated electrical switch designed to protect an electrical circuit from damage caused by excess current, typically resulting from an overload or short circuit.

What is the difference between 1-Pole, 3-Pole, and 4-Pole MCBs?

A 1-Pole MCB protects a single live phase line, suitable for standard residential circuits. A 3-Pole MCB protects three phase lines commonly used in commercial and industrial three-phase systems. A 4-Pole MCB protects three phase lines plus the neutral line, providing complete isolation.

What does the "C63" specification mean on a circuit breaker?

"C" refers to the tripping characteristic curve, which trips between 5 to 10 times the rated current (ideal for commercial and inductive loads). "63" represents the rated current capacity of 63 Amperes.

How do I choose the correct MCB for my electrical setup?

You should select an MCB based on the total load current of your circuit, the system voltage, the number of poles required, and the specific application environment (residential, commercial, or industrial).

Can these circuit breakers be used for DC electrical systems?

Standard AC MCBs should not be used for DC applications unless specified by the manufacturer, as DC arcs are harder to extinguish than AC arcs. Always select designated DC circuit breakers for solar or DC systems.
